A077698 a(1) = 3, a(n)= smallest multiple of a(n-1) that contains all the digits of a(n-1). Or which can be obtained by inserting digits anywhere in a permutation of digits of a(n-1). (prefix,suffix or insertion).zeros are not to be suffixed. a(n) is not divisible by 10. +0
2
3, 33, 363, 16335, 310365, 30726135, 25349061375, 7934256210375, 2832529467103875, 1022543137624498875, 1322148276948477045375, 2804276495407719813240375, 8937229190864403044797075125 (list; graph; listen)
